Transaction 81ba31fe3b6637d95af45b2ace46de8a7cd41a9eae11f014c95feaa43a7b8b09

2 Input
1 Outputs
  • 81ba31fe3b6637d95af45b2ace46de8a7cd41a9eae11f014c95feaa43a7b8b09:0
  • value  656295
    address  1BEEcgWuT36vzX5bcCGG4ssTBhKUCmMnyf